Jurors are set to begin deliberations in the Kyle Rittenhouse murder trial. The defense says Rittenhouse acted in self-defense when he fatally shot two men and injured a third during unrest in Kenosha, Wisconsin. Prosecutors say he provoked the bloodshed.

Jurors in the Kyle Rittenhouse trial have begun deliberating on charges related to the shootings of three men during protests against racial injustice last year. One charge Rittenhouse faces — intentional homicide — is punishable by life in prison. https://t.co/LCyN7fFVrB
A judge had Kyle Rittenhouse draw slips of paper from a raffle drum at his own trial to determine which 12 of the 18 jurors who heard the evidence will decide his fate. The six jurors chosen at random will serve as alternates. https://t.co/BiFoojcIwU
Here's a look at the charges Kyle Rittenhouse faces. Rittenhouse shot three men, killing two and wounding the third, during a protest against police brutality in Kenosha, Wisconsin, last year. The case went to the jury today.

Viruses and other pathogens are often studied as stand-alone entities, despite that, in nature, they mostly live in multispecies associations called biofilms—both externally and within the host.

Microorganisms in biofilms are enclosed by an extracellular matrix that confers protection and improves survival. Previous studies have shown that viruses can secondarily colonize preexisting biofilms, and viral biofilms have also been described.


...we raise the perspective that CoVs can persistently infect bats due to their association with biofilm structures. This phenomenon potentially provides an optimal environment for nonpathogenic & well-adapted viruses to interact with the host, as well as for viral recombination.


Biofilms can also enhance virion viability in extracellular environments, such as on fomites and in aquatic sediments, allowing viral persistence and dissemination.
